Savannah to Host SEC Volleyball Championship

Enmarket Arena will be the site of the event for the next three years

Posted On: September 19, 2024 By : Justin Shaw

After a 20-year break, the Southeastern Conference will relaunch the SEC Volleyball Championship beginning in 2025 and has signed a three-year agreement to host the event at Enmarket Arena in Savannah, Georgia.

The 2025 tournament is slated to take place on November 21–25, 2025, at Enmarket Arena. In addition, upcoming tournaments at the venue are scheduled for November 20–24, 2026, and November 19–23, 2027.

“With the restoration of the SEC Volleyball Tournament, we will now host a championship event in every conference sport, providing our programs additional competitive opportunities as they prepare for NCAA postseason competition,” said SEC Commissioner Greg Sankey. “We look forward to providing a memorable experience for SEC student-athletes, coaches and fans as we make Savannah home to the SEC Volleyball Tournament for the next three years.”

The SEC Volleyball Championship previously took place from 1979 to 2005. The tournament was held on campus sites from 1979–1987 and 1994–2005, while the event took place at neutral locations from 1988–1993. Earlier tournament champions include Florida (12 titles), Kentucky (5), LSU and Tennessee (4 each) and Arkansas and Georgia (1 each).

“Welcoming the SEC Women’s Volleyball Championships for the next three years marks one of Savannah’s most significant sports milestones,” said Joseph Marinelli, president and chief executive officer of Visit Savannah and Savannah Sports Council. “Hosting these exceptional athletes and this prestigious event is a tremendous honor for our city. It will draw visitors nationwide and provide fun, inspirational family entertainment for our community and Low Country.”

Enmarket Arena, which is a part of the Oak View Group, is a multi-purpose complex that opened in February 2022. It includes a 9,500-seat arena and is home to the Savannah Ghost Pirates of the East Coast Hockey League.

“We at OVG are thrilled to host the SEC Volleyball Tournament at Enmarket Arena and we thank the SEC for choosing us as the site of the championship these next few years,” said Monty Jones Jr., general manager of Enmarket Arena. “Our partnership with Visit Savannah and the Savannah Sports Council underscores our commitment to bringing high-caliber sports to Savannah and will help elevate Savannah’s status as a premier destination for major sports and entertainment.”

The Savannah Convention Center will serve as the official practice facility for the tournament.

“The Savannah Convention Center is proud to be the official practice facility for the 2025, 2026, and 2027 SEC Volleyball Tournaments,” said Kelvin Moore, senior vice president and general manager of the Savannah Convention Center. “We’re excited to showcase our newly expanded venue, now better equipped to host even more premier sporting events.”
